ABOUT LIL RAY

Where to start?

liL Ray was born in the city of St. Andrew, Jamaica and has been around music all his life. In the mid 70s he began hanging around the big sound system sets and the many dancehall parties in Jamaica and got his influences from a wide variety of music and music genre that his father use to play around the house in Jamaica.

He made many trips to New York City in the seventies and eventually migrated to the city in 1979 for good. As soon as he got to New York, he saw that it was ground zero for the evolution of so many cultures, and he soon started to sample what the city had to offer musically.

He soon found out that his strong point was putting together and hosting parties and he did so in his neighborhood of Brooklyn while still in High School…..then it was off to college.

While in college at American International College in Springfield, MA in the early 1980s, liL Ray joined the WAIC radio station and started a weekly reggae show. The show was so successful that it quickly moved to a two times a week and became extremely successful over the next 4 years and helped in putting the Springfield / Hartford area on the reggae map. It eventually was ranked in the top 1500 shows in the U.S.A.

During these times, liL Ray was introduced to the Paradise Garage and was blown away by the awesome rawness of the music and of the club, and of course, its dj Larry Levan. You could say that this was where liL Ray started to fall in love with the music that came to now be known as HOUSE and this is where he gets his inspiration.

liL Ray went on to be a who’s who on the NYC HOUSE scene by being involve with various parties and groups such as HOUSE NATION, WILD PITCH, BEHIND CLUB DOORS, UNDERGROUND NETWORK, and SHELTER.

liL Ray is also the driving force and one of the founding fathers of the annual CLUBHOUSE JAMBOREE, one of NY City’s premiere, free outdoor events for HOUSE music, which, at the time of this writing, will be celebrating it’s 14th year in 2007.

Some of the DJs who have played the Jamboree are: DJ Camacho, Kenny Carpenter, Little Louie Vega, DJ Pernell (from Black Underground, the Colony at Coney Island), Kim Lightfoot, Herb Martin, MKL, Omar Abdallah, Basil, Manski, Tyrone Francis, Shan S, Wil Milton, EMan, Donna Edwards, Victor Rosado, Khalim Shabazz, White Mike Sarkus, and Kervyn Mark, Dj Spinna, Karizma, The Martinez Brothers, Ian Rock, Ian Friday, Brian Coxx, and Timmy Regisford.

So as you can see, liL Ray has worked with many of the top names in the industry in some way or the other…from spinning with Larry Levan at HOUSE NATION parties, to spinning with Tony Humphries at Carolyn Byrd’s annual family picnic, opening up for Little Louie Vega and Timmy Regisford at the CLUB SHELTER, and also being a regular dj and light man at CLUB SHELTER, liL Ray has been there and done that, and wears his love for this music and scene on his sleeve!

He’s young at heart and still loves this music very much!!
